Understanding Chain Link Fencing


Chain link fencing is made of galvanized or coated steel wire that is woven together to form a diamond-shaped pattern. It is typically supported by metal posts. The fence is versatile, allowing it to be used in various applications, from enclosing backyards to securing playgrounds and industrial sites.


Step 1 Determine Your Needs


Before making a purchase, it is essential to assess your specific needs. Consider the primary purpose of the fence Is it for security, privacy, or simply to delineate your property line? This will significantly influence your choice. If security is the priority, you might want taller fencing with smaller gaps between the links; for aesthetic purposes or to maintain a clear view, lower fencing with larger gaps may suffice.


Step 2 Choosing the Right Height and Mesh Size


Chain link fencing is available in various heights and mesh sizes. Common heights range from 3 to 12 feet, depending on your needs. A higher fence generally provides better security. Similarly, the mesh size can affect visibility and security—smaller mesh sizes are ideal for areas needing more security, while larger openings are suitable for visibility and airflow in gardens.


Step 3 Material and Coating Options


When purchasing chain link fencing, selecting the right material and coating is crucial. The most common material is galvanized steel, which is resistant to rust and corrosion. Alternatively, vinyl-coated chain link fences are available in various colors, offering a more aesthetic appeal. The coating not only enhances visual appeal but also adds a layer of protection against environmental factors.

Deciding whether to install the fencing yourself or hire a professional is another significant step in the buying chain. Installing chain link fencing can be a DIY project if you have the right tools and experience. However, for those unfamiliar with the process, hiring a professional might save time and ensure the installation is done correctly.

Step 6 Budgeting for Your Purchase


When buying chain link fencing, create a budget that includes all associated costs such as materials, installation (if hiring professionals), and any permits required by local regulations. It’s also worth considering future costs, such as maintenance and repairs, which can arise over time. While chain link fencing is generally an economical choice, unexpected expenses can quickly add up.


Step 7 Understanding Local Regulations


Before finalizing your purchase, familiarize yourself with local zoning laws and fence regulations. Many municipalities have guidelines regarding fence height, materials, and placement. Always check with local authorities to ensure compliance and avoid potential fines or the need for costly adjustments down the road.


Step 8 Maintenance and Upkeep


While chain link fencing is known for its durability, regular maintenance is essential to prolong its lifespan. This can include periodic checks for rust, leaning, or potential damages, and addressing issues promptly. If you have a vinyl-coated fence, make sure to clean it periodically to maintain its appearance.
